Making big money doesn’t have to involve high investments. There are plenty of low-cost business ideas that can bring in a decent income, and with the right strategy, these businesses can grow into lucrative ventures. In this article, we’ll be discussing some low-cost business ideas that can help you earn big money.

1. Dropshipping

Dropshipping is a popular low-cost business idea that requires minimum investment. It involves partnering with suppliers who take care of product fulfilment and shipping while the business owner handles the marketing and customer service. With the right marketing strategy, dropshipping can generate a decent income even with a small budget.

2. Online courses

Creating an online course can be a profitable business idea that requires low investment. With the proliferation of e-learning platforms, creating and selling your course has never been easier. The key is to identify a niche market and create a course that addresses their needs. Online courses can be marketed through social media and other online channels, making it a low-cost business idea.

3. Cleaning services

Cleaning services can be a lucrative business idea that requires minimal investment. This idea involves offering cleaning services to households and businesses. It can be started as a side hustle and scaled up as the business grows. With the right pricing strategy and marketing, cleaning services can generate a steady income.

4. Virtual assistance

Virtual assistance involves offering administrative and technical support services remotely. This low-cost business idea can be started with minimal investment and requires a computer and internet connection. Virtual assistance has become a popular business idea due to the high demand for online support services, making it a viable option for anyone who wants to earn big money with a low investment.

5. Photography services

Photography services can be a profitable low-cost business idea. With the increasing demand for visual content, photography has become a lucrative business. A camera and editing software are all that is needed to start. Photography can be marketed through social media, and freelance photography platforms can help generate business for the photographer.

In conclusion, there are plenty of low-cost business ideas that can help you to make big money. The key is to find the right idea, create a solid business plan, and execute it effectively using the right marketing strategy. By following these steps, anyone can build a successful business that brings in a substantial income, even with a low investment.
